St Stithians College Internship Programme 2026/2027: A Pathway for Graduates

St Stithians College is offering a valuable opportunity for unemployed South African graduates to gain practical experience through its Internship Programme for 2026/2027. This initiative, run by the Thandulwazi Trust Maths and Science Academy in partnership with the FirstRand FirstJob Programme, aims to equip young professionals with essential workplace skills. The programme provides a structured environment for interns to engage in projects, administrative tasks, and operational activities relevant to their academic backgrounds within the college’s Shared Services.

Understanding the Internship Programme

The St Stithians College Internship Programme is designed to bridge the gap between academic learning and professional practice. It focuses on providing hands-on experience across various departments, allowing interns to contribute to real-world projects and operations. This exposure is crucial for developing a strong foundation for future career endeavors. The internship is scheduled to run from July 1, 2026, to June 30, 2027, offering a full year of immersive learning.

Available Internship Opportunities

The college has opened applications for several internship positions, catering to a range of disciplines. These include roles in:

  • End User Computer Engineering: Two positions are available for graduates interested in IT support and infrastructure.
  • Procurement: An opportunity for those with an interest in supply chain and purchasing.
  • Finance: For individuals with qualifications in accounting or financial management.
  • Project Management: A role for aspiring project leaders to gain experience in planning and execution.
  • Admissions and Marketing: Positions for graduates keen on student recruitment and institutional promotion.
  • Human Resources (HR): An internship focused on personnel management and organizational development.
  • Risk and Compliance: For those interested in ensuring organizational adherence to regulations and policies.
  • Diversity, Equity, Inclusion, and Belonging: A role dedicated to fostering a more inclusive and equitable environment within the college.

Minimum Requirements for Applicants

To be considered for the St Stithians College Internship Programme, candidates must meet specific criteria. Applicants must hold a Diploma or Degree qualification and be South African citizens between the ages of 19 and 34. Crucially, they should not have participated in any previous internship or learnership programmes, as this opportunity is primarily for first-time work experience. Furthermore, applicants must reside within a 50km radius of the St Stithians campus in Sandton, not be currently enrolled as full-time students, and be available to work full-time throughout the internship period. Consent for background checks, including criminal and credit assessments, is also required.

Preference will be given to candidates from designated groups and individuals living with disabilities, aligning with the college’s commitment to Employment Equity principles.

Required Application Documents

Prospective interns must prepare a comprehensive application package. This includes a detailed Curriculum Vitae (CV) and two character reference letters from individuals such as a teacher, community leader, or religious leader. Applicants also need to submit a certified copy of their highest qualification and a certified copy of their South African ID document. It is important that these certified copies are not older than three months at the time of application.
